Noushin Mesbah is imprisoned for her religious belief and activity.
In October 2023, Branch 1 of the Mashhad Revolution Court sentenced Mesbah to one year in prison on charges of "membership in a group with the intent of disrupting the country's security" in relation to her Baha'i faith.
In February 2024, it was reported that Mesbah reported to Vakil Abad Prison to begin serving her sentence.
